How families and households are made up across the area.
More than six in ten families in Wanaaring are couples with children, making it the most common household type. This is a place where homes are notably large, with the typical house holding 3.3 people, which is well above the national figure of 2.5.

Average household size.
The typical home in Wanaaring holds 3.3 people, which is among the highest for similar areas. This is reflected in the fact that over 21% of homes house six or more people, while only 17.4% of residents live alone—a figure well below the national average.

Family types and one-parent families.
Couples with children make up 64.6% of families here. Meanwhile, one-parent families account for only 6.2% of the total, which is much lower than most areas and well below the New South Wales figure of 14%.
